What was I photographing on this day in previous years?

Six years ago it was the Cumbrian village of Coniston and Coniston Water.

The Steam Yacht Gondola is a much rebuilt Victorian, screw-propelled passenger vessel, launched in 1859. She was built to carry passengers for the Furness Railway’s steamer service and was in commercial service until 1936 when she was retired and 10 years later converted to a houseboat.

In 1979 she was extensively rebuilt by Vickers Shipbuilders of Barrow and is now operated by the National Trust.

What was I photographing on this day in previous years?

19 years ago it was bustling port of Mallaig in the Highlands of Scotland.

The Caledonian MacBrayne ferry MV Coruisk (Coir’ Uisg’) (named after Loch Coruisk in the heart of the Cuillin of Skye) was plying its trade between Mallaig and Armadale on the Isle of Skye. It was built by Appledore Shipbuilders of Bideford in Devon and launched on 3 May 2003.

The fishing vessel AMETHYST (BA.123) was undergoing a repaint when photographed, she was/is a 14m long wooden stern trawler built by Macduff Boatbuilding & Engineering Co in 1976 and her first owners were George Ritchie & George W. West of Gardenstown near Banff.
